New bridge system for the Swiss army

 

The bridge system delivered to the Swiss Army costing 259 million Swiss francs
will replace the old system “Fixed bridge 69″.

     Since the 14th of May 2014 the Swiss Army has a new support bridge. It was designed to replace the old system “Fixed bridge 69″ now obsolete. Sixteen hardware deck modules and twenty-four vehicle laying modules were acquired for 259 million Swiss francs ($ 287 million).

     The new bridge system can be deployed in 90 minutes by a team of eight soldiers. Swiss engineering units have begun training with this system. In the event of natural disasters such as floods and landslides, populations will see this type of equipment in operation to restore lines of communication.
